automake1.9 gives the following warning for ucd-snmp.m4:

[EMAIL PROTECTED] [507]$ aclocal
/usr/share/aclocal/ucd-snmp.m4:12: warning: underquoted definition of AM_PATH_UCDSNMP
  run info '(automake)Extending aclocal'
  or see http://sources.redhat.com/automake/automake.html#Extending-aclocal

The offending M4 code reads:

   AC_DEFUN(AM_PATH_UCDSNMP,

According to automake rules, AM_PATH_UCDSNMP should be quoted using square brackets.
So line 12 should read:

   AC_DEFUN([AM_PATH_UCDSNMP],

These new quoting rules were introduced around the time of Automake 1.8 IIRC.
